Why Outsourcing Facilities Management is Cost-Effective for SMEs in the UK

October 7, 2024

How outsourcing Facilities Managment Can Help SMEs



Small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) in the UK often face the challenge of balancing operational efficiency with tight budgets. One of the most impactful ways to reduce costs while improving overall business performance is to outsource facilities management (FM). By turning to professional FM companies, SMEs can focus on their core business activities while reaping the benefits of expert support for their property and infrastructure needs.


In this blog post, we’ll explore why outsourcing facilities management is a cost-effective solution for SMEs in the UK.




Reduced Overhead Costs


For SMEs, hiring an in-house facilities management team can be costly. Salaries, training, benefits, and additional costs related to managing staff can quickly add up. Outsourcing facilities management, on the other hand, offers a cost-effective alternative by eliminating the need to maintain a full-time internal team.


Key Benefits:


  • No in-house salaries: Outsourcing means you only pay for the services you need, rather than having to cover fixed salaries and benefits.
  • Expertise on demand: You gain access to a team of specialists who can handle everything from maintenance and repairs to cleaning and security without needing to hire multiple in-house staff members.
  • Lower operational costs: FM providers have established supplier relationships and bulk purchasing power, helping reduce costs for materials, equipment, and services.


For many SMEs, outsourcing FM is a smart way to save money while ensuring their facilities are managed by experts.




Access to Skilled Expertise and Advanced Technology


Facilities management is a specialised field that requires expertise in areas such as maintenance, compliance, health and safety, energy management, and more. By outsourcing, SMEs can tap into a wealth of knowledge and resources that would be expensive and time-consuming to build internally.


Key Advantages:


  • Professional expertise: Outsourced FM providers employ teams of trained professionals with years of experience across various industries, ensuring that your facility is managed efficiently and in compliance with UK regulations.
  • Advanced technology: Many FM companies utilise the latest technology, including smart building systems, predictive maintenance tools, and IoT solutions, to optimise building performance. By outsourcing, SMEs can leverage this expertise and technology without having to invest in training, equipment, or software, allowing them to focus on their core business operations.




Flexibility and Scalability


Outsourced facilities management is inherently flexible, allowing SMEs to scale services up or down depending on their needs. This is particularly beneficial for businesses experiencing growth or seasonal fluctuations, as they can easily adjust their FM requirements without the burden of managing additional staff or resources.


How Outsourcing Adds Flexibility:


  • Customised service plans: SMEs can tailor FM services to their specific needs, whether they require basic cleaning and maintenance or a full suite of services, including security, waste management, and energy efficiency solutions.
  • Scalable services: As your business grows, your FM provider can quickly scale services to match your expanding needs without requiring you to recruit, train, and manage new staff members.
  • Temporary solutions: SMEs that need short-term support (e.g., during peak seasons or office moves) can easily hire FM providers for specific tasks, ensuring seamless operations without long-term commitments.


This flexibility means SMEs are not locked into rigid contracts or services that exceed their requirements, helping them to stay agile in a competitive market.




Improved Compliance and Risk Management


UK businesses are subject to a wide range of health, safety, and environmental regulations. For SMEs, staying compliant with these regulations can be challenging and time-consuming, particularly if they lack dedicated resources. Outsourcing FM helps mitigate this risk, as professional providers are well-versed in the latest compliance requirements.


Key Areas of Compliance Support:


  • Health and safety standards: FM providers ensure that your workplace adheres to UK health and safety regulations, including fire safety, hazardous materials handling, and employee wellbeing.
  • Environmental regulations: Outsourced FM teams can implement energy-saving initiatives and sustainable practices that comply with environmental regulations, such as waste management and carbon reduction targets.
  • Legal liabilities: By entrusting facilities management to experts, SMEs reduce the risk of legal action due to non-compliance or accidents on their premises.


By outsourcing, SMEs can rest assured that their facilities are managed in accordance with all relevant laws, reducing the risk of fines and legal issues.




Increased Focus on Core Business Activities


Managing facilities is a time-consuming task that can distract SMEs from their core business functions. By outsourcing facilities management, business owners and employees can focus on their primary objectives, leaving the operational details to the experts.


Benefits for Productivity:


  • Reduced administrative burden: Outsourcing FM means less time spent on coordinating repairs, maintenance, cleaning schedules, and compliance checks.
  • Enhanced employee focus: Employees can concentrate on their roles without being pulled into resolving issues related to building management.
  • Better workplace environments: With a professional FM provider handling day-to-day tasks, the office environment is kept clean, safe, and comfortable, leading to improved employee satisfaction and productivity.


By outsourcing FM, SMEs can refocus their energy on growing their business, developing new products or services, and providing excellent customer experiences.




Long-Term Cost Savings


While outsourcing may seem like an upfront expense, it actually leads to long-term cost savings. With access to expert facilities managers, advanced technology, and efficient operational practices, SMEs can significantly reduce operational costs over time.


Long-Term Financial Benefits:


  • Preventative maintenance: FM providers offer proactive maintenance services that reduce the likelihood of costly repairs and equipment breakdowns.
  • Energy efficiency: Many FM companies implement energy-saving initiatives that lower utility bills and reduce overall energy consumption, contributing to cost savings over time.
  • Avoiding fines and penalties: Outsourced providers ensure compliance with regulations, helping SMEs avoid fines and penalties that could arise from non-compliance.


Ultimately, outsourcing facilities management allows SMEs to operate more efficiently, reduce expenses, and invest savings back into their business for future growth.
